
Ant International has launched Alipay+ Voyager, an AI-powered travel assistant embedded in digital wallets to make trip planning smarter and more seamless. The new feature, built into apps like Alipay, AlipayHK, and GCash, uses agentic AI to manage everything from itinerary creation to local service recommendations. Voyager responds to voice or text in the user’s local language, offering real-time help throughout the journey. It connects travelers to platforms like Agoda and Trip.com, as well as Ant’s global merchant network. The rollout is part of Ant’s push to embed generative AI across fintech and super app ecosystems using its GenAI Cockpit platform.
Voyager Brings AI-Powered Travel Tools to Everyday Wallets
Using Voyager, Ant International is combining AI and digital payments to keep up with the growing demands for smarter and more personalized travel assistance. Instead of having to download another application, users can now schedule their trips, book them, and make adjustments through digital wallets they are already using, such as GCash in the Philippines or Alipay in mainland China. The assistant is agentic in the sense that it brings information to the surface and acts on behalf of the user. That implies assistance with last-minute hotel preferences in case of flight delay or suggestions on restaurants in the immediate area, all in the local spoken language of the user.
Douglas Feagin, President of Ant International, says the move meets growing expectations from mobile-first travelers. “By integrating a proactive, always-on AI travel companion within digital wallets that consumers already use frequently, we’re empowering travel and wallet partners with new opportunities to engage travelers in a more relevant, personalized way,” he said. Voyager taps into Alipay+’s global ecosystem of over 100 million merchants, alongside travel services from partners like Trip.com and Agoda. It’s the latest product built through Ant’s GenAI Cockpit platform, which helps fintechs and super apps deploy AI agents. More AI-driven verticals, including commerce and mobility, are already under development.
AI Agents Like Voyager Reshape the Travel Experience
Voyager marks a shift in how people interact with travel technology. Rather than browsing dozens of apps and tabs, users now chat with an AI that handles planning, booking, and adjusting the trip. What makes Voyager different is its integration within payment and wallet apps that already serve over 1.7 billion users. The assistant can make context-aware suggestions, such as alerting you when a flight is delayed and offering instant booking alternatives nearby, all without leaving your wallet app. The partnership with Agoda is central to the offering. “We can offer travellers a more convenient and personalized booking experience,” said Agoda SVP Gil Hazan.
“This collaboration enables us to reach a broader audience and provide tailored travel solutions that cater to the diverse needs of today’s travellers.” Alipay+ Voyager is also a commercial tool for travel agencies and merchants. With mobile devices now driving a majority of travel traffic, Voyager serves as a new distribution channel, bringing AI-powered experiences directly to users. This also signals Ant’s broader intent: using generative AI not just to answer questions, but to act. Voyager is just the first in a planned suite of AI-powered agents that could redefine how people shop, move, and manage finances in super apps.
